The Revisor of Statutes is an office that drafts legislation for the Legislature’s consideration and prepares and publishes replacement volumes of the statutes and supplements. It also reports to the Legislative Council any defects found in state statutes or the State Constitution and drafts proposed legislation to correct these defects.

The Revisor of Statutes is often a critical role in drafting the final ballot language of an initiative and is used in Nebraska and Maine.
